iShares Core S&P Mid-Cap ETF

1,096 hedge funds and large institutions have $29.3B invested in iShares Core S&P Mid-Cap ETF in 2017 Q4 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 204 funds opening new positions, 425 increasing their positions, 343 reducing their positions, and 40 closing their positions.
